Output ef9620a9d85f62c801cb51f5d595535a5c0fd3f5518c192480fa672d4e0b6dc4: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b21d1307f4bd52906038c57ac545b365365abe5e OP_EQUAL
address
3Hvo2owZ91npLgE3rmwmEhUHkiHwFPVZ5w
transaction
ef9620a9d85f62c801cb51f5d595535a5c0fd3f5518c192480fa672d4e0b6dc4